The Importance of Psychiatric Appointments

Psychiatric visits are vital for detecting and treating numerous mental health conditions. Whether handling anxiety, depression, PTSD, or schizophrenia, a psychiatric evaluation can lead the way for suitable interventions.

Secret Objectives of a Psychiatric Appointment

  1. Assessment of Mental Health:

    • Understanding symptoms, sets off, and patterns.
    • Evaluation of emotional well-being.
  2. Diagnosis:

    • Identifying mental health conditions.
    • Incorporating information from interviews and assessments.
  3. Treatment Planning:

    • Discussing medication options.
    • Taking a look at treatment methods or other interventions.
  4. Ongoing Monitoring:

    • Adjustments to treatment as needed.
    • Regular check-ins to assess progress.

What to Expect During a Psychiatric Appointment

It is beneficial for customers to understand what to expect during the appointment. While each psychiatrist may have a distinct method, the following table lays out the typical structure of an initial psychiatric appointment.

PhaseActivities and Duration
IntroQuick introductions and explanation (5-10 minutes).
Medical History ReviewConversation of personal and family history (10-15 minutes).
Sign AssessmentThorough conversation about existing symptoms (15-20 minutes).
Evaluation & & Diagnosis Assessment tools and possible diagnosis description( 15-20 minutes). Treatment Options Talking about prospective
treatment strategies(10-15 minutes). Questions & Closure Time for questions and closing remarks(5-10
